2.WHAT IS BIG DATA
Big data is a vast amount of information, both structured and unstructured, unstructured is
information that is not easy to interpret by traditional databases and structure being the opposite,
which is easy to interpret data made form text or image. Structured or unstructured, the main
business of big data is categorized in to three

Poem 870 demonstrates absence and loss as inevitable. The poem is obviously a reference to the
Greek myth of Jason and the Argonauts. The lines Third, Expedition for / The Golden Fleece
demonstrate this. In this myth Pelias agrees to surrender the throne of Iolkos to Jason if he brings
him the Golden Fleece. It is a long dangerous journey, but Jason returns with the fleece. (Haskas) In
the poem however, Dickinson is portraying the journey as a continual loss. After the initial gain
there is loss after loss. The lines Fourth, no Discovery / Fifth, no Crew / Finally, no Golden Fleece
/ Jason sham too.

Born: 1712, Geneva, Switzerland

Died: 1778, Ermenonville, France

Major Works: Discourse on the Arts and Sciences (1750), Discourse on Inequality (1755), Emile
(1762), The Social Contract (1762), Letters Written from the Mount (1764), Confessions (1770)

Major Ideas

Man is by nature good; society is the cause of corruption and vice.

In a state of nature, the individual is characterized by healthy self love; self love is accompanied by
a natural compassion.

In society, natural self love becomes corrupted into a venal pride, which seeks only the good
opinion of others and, in so doing, causes the individual to lose touch with his or her true nature; the
loss of one s true nature ends in a loss of freedom.

While society corrupts human nature, it also represents the possibility of its perfection in morality.

Human interaction requires the transformation of natural freedom into moral freedom; this
transformation is based on reason and provides the foundation for a theory of political right.

A just society replaces the individual s natural freedom of will with the general will; such a society
is based on a social contract by which each individual alienates all of his or her natural rights to
create a new corporate person, the sovereign, the 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
